Transactions:
New York Mets traded Jack Lamabe to the St. Louis Cardinals for Al Jackson on July 16, 1967.

New York Mets purchased John Strohmayer from the Montreal Expos on July 16, 1973.

New York Mets traded Dave Cochrane to the Chicago White Sox for Tom Paciorek on July 16, 1985.

New York Mets traded Armando Benitez to the New York Yankees for Jason Anderson, Anderson Garcia and Ryan Bicondoa on July 16, 2003.

New York Mets released Julio Franco on July 16, 2007.

New York Mets released Stephen Tarpley on July 16, 2021.

Bud Hit the Reds Where It Hurt
Newsday, October 8, 1973
Bud Harrelson provided Pete Rose and the Reds with some bulletin board material after the second game of the 1973 NLCS. These words would soon, famously, lead to an on-field brawl between the two players at Shea. Also includes an article about Game 2, "Up Up and Away Soared Superfoul".
